NVIDIA is developing an Arm-based laptop chip, codenamed N1X, as discussed in a detailed analysis by TechTechPotato (source: https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=JdB722MK380). The video notes that NVIDIA's move into Arm laptops, while facing execution challenges, represents a major endorsement of Arm's CPU architecture beyond mobile and into the PC market. Separately, a Digitimes report quotes Arm as saying 'Taiwan powers its rise as agentic AI lifts PC growth' (source: https://www.digitimes.com/news/a20260603PD229/arm-taiwan-growth-pc-ceo.html), indicating Arm's own optimism about its PC prospects. Together, these signals suggest Arm is gaining design wins in the PC segment, particularly with top-tier partners like NVIDIA. While the N1X chip is not yet launched, the direction points to increased adoption of Arm in laptops, which could pressure incumbent x86 players and expand Arm's total addressable market. Spillover effects include potential shifts for NVIDIA, Microsoft (Windows on Arm), Qualcomm (current Arm PC leader), and Intel (x86 incumbent). Confidence is low due to reliance on analyst commentary and a headline-only source, but the trend is corroborated by Arm's own public statements.
